抢不到票的崩溃瞬间:门票秒杀背后的暗礁与生存指南
上周五晚上8点,我盯着手机屏幕上的倒计时,手指悬在"立即抢购"按钮上方微微发抖。周杰伦演唱会门票开售3秒后,页面突然卡死,再刷新时只剩"已售罄"三个字刺眼地亮着——这个场景正在全国数百万人的电子设备上同步上演。
一、藏在倒计时背后的技术陷阱
某票务平台技术负责人私下透露,去年双十一他们经历了每秒42万次的点击暴击,这相当于春运期间北京西站1小时的人流量压缩到1秒钟。
1.1 服务器过载的"春运效应"
- 瞬时流量超出预估300%时,数据库就像被洪水冲垮的堤坝
- 缓存系统在15毫秒内被击穿,用户看到的库存数据变成"过期快照"
- 负载均衡器像超载的电梯,在分配请求时发生严重卡顿
1.2 代码里的定时炸弹
某次明星见面会售票时,程序员忘记关闭测试用的无限重试机制,导致单个用户请求在200毫秒内重复提交了80次,整个支付通道因此堵塞了17分钟。
风险类型 | 传统架构 | 优化方案 | 有效性 |
服务器崩溃 | 单机房部署 | 云原生弹性扩容 | 提升400% |
超卖问题 | 数据库直接扣减 | Redis+Lua原子操作 | 100%准确 |
机器人抢票 | 图形验证码 | 行为轨迹分析 | 拦截率92% |
二、黄牛军团的黑科技装备库
网络安全专家在2023年拦截到一套价值25万元的抢票工具包,包含128台云手机、自动改IP服务和0.01秒级响应脚本。
2.1 机器人的进化史
- 第一代:简单重复点击(2016年)
- 第三代:AI识别验证码(2020年)
- 第五代:模拟人类操作轨迹(2023年)
2.2 平台的反制武器
某票务平台采用动态水印技术,每个用户看到的座位图都有独特的时间戳和身份标识,黄牛截图转卖时会被立即追踪到源头。
三、让人抓狂的操作迷宫
消费者协会收到近千条投诉:某平台抢票时需要先完成6步验证,包括滑动拼图、短信验证和算术题,等全部通过时票已售罄。
3.1 设计者的两难困境
- 增加验证步骤会降低转化率
- 简化流程又会放大安全风险
- 某平台通过分级验证机制平衡体验与安全
3.2 看得见的透明机制
采用区块链技术的票务系统,让每个座位从生成、锁定到售出的全过程都可在链上查询,就像给每张票办了电子身份证。
四、平台们的防御工事
参考12306的异步队列机制,把购票请求放进"缓冲带"处理,既避免服务器过载,又能保证公平性,就像银行取号排队一样有序。
4.1 智能流量清洗
- 识别异常点击频率(正常人1-2次/秒 vs 机器1000次/秒)
- 分析鼠标移动轨迹(人类操作带有随机抖动)
- 检测设备指纹(同一设备多次请求自动拦截)
4.2 限流熔断机制
设置多级流量阈值,当访问量达到预警线时自动开启排队系统,就像超市收银台人多时启动蛇形通道。
下次当你看到"前方排队人数较多"的提示时,不妨想象这是无数工程师设计的数字护栏,正在为公平购票筑起技术长城。毕竟,在数字时代的抢票大战中,真正的赢家是让每个粉丝都有机会靠近偶像的技术守护者。
评论
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。
网友留言(0)